The longest wavelength that can be analysed by a sodium chloride crystal of spacing `d = 2.82 Å` in the second order is -

A

`2.82 Å`

B

`5.64 Å`

C

`8.46 Å`

D

`11.28Å`

Text Solution

Verified by Experts

The correct Answer is:
A

`2d sin phi = n lambda`
`n = (2d)/(lambda) sin phi, n = 2`
`lambda = (2d)/(2) sin phi`
for `lambda_(max), sin phi = 1`
`lambda = (2d)/(2) = d = 2.8 Å`
